Slytherin Room Decor refers to a specific style of interior design that draws inspiration from the Slytherin house in the Harry Potter series. This style encapsulates the sophisticated, cunning, and ambitious nature of Slytherins, creating an atmosphere of elegance and intrigue. A core function of Slytherin room decor is to reflect the unique traits and values of the Slytherin house, allowing individuals to express their affiliation with the house in their living spaces.

For example, a Slytherin-themed room might incorporate green and silver color schemes, which are the house colors of Slytherin. This color combination can be seen in various elements of the room, such as curtains, throws, and cushions. Additionally, Slytherin-inspired decorations, such as wall art featuring the Slytherin crest or snake motifs, can be used to further enhance the Slytherin aesthetic.

Colors: Green and silver.

The colors green and silver are the defining characteristics of Slytherin room decor, representing the house’s ambition, cunning, and sophistication.

  • Emerald green:

    This deep, rich shade of green evokes a sense of luxury and power. It is often used in Slytherin common rooms and bedrooms to create a regal and inviting atmosphere.

  • Forest green:

    This more muted shade of green represents Slytherin’s connection to nature and the natural world. It is often used in conjunction with emerald green to create a balanced and harmonious color scheme.

  • Silver:

    Silver is the secondary color of Slytherin and represents the house’s cunning and ambition. It is often used in accents and details, such as door handles, picture frames, and candle holders, to add a touch of elegance and sophistication to the room.

  • Black:

    While not an official Slytherin color, black is often used in Slytherin room decor to create a sense of mystery and drama. It can be used in small doses, such as in throw pillows or curtains, to add depth and contrast to the room.

When combined, these colors create a Slytherin-themed room that is both stylish and inviting, reflecting the unique traits and values of the Slytherin house.

Furniture: Dark wood, plush fabrics.

Slytherin room decor is known for its sophisticated and elegant aesthetic, and the furniture plays a crucial role in achieving this look. Dark wood and plush fabrics are two key elements that define Slytherin-inspired furniture.

  • Dark wood:

    Dark wood furniture exudes a sense of luxury and power, reflecting the ambitious and determined nature of Slytherins. Mahogany, walnut, and ebony are popular choices for Slytherin-themed rooms. These woods are known for their rich, warm tones and intricate grain patterns, adding a touch of sophistication to the space. Dark wood furniture can include beds, desks, chairs, and armoires, creating a cohesive and visually appealing look.

  • Plush fabrics:

    Plush fabrics bring a sense of comfort and elegance to Slytherin room decor. Velvet, silk, and satin are common choices, as they possess a luxurious texture and rich sheen. These fabrics can be incorporated into curtains, upholstery, cushions, and throws. The use of plush fabrics adds depth and warmth to the room, creating an inviting and comfortable atmosphere.

  • Combination of dark wood and plush fabrics:

    The combination of dark wood and plush fabrics creates a striking and sophisticated look that embodies the Slytherin aesthetic. For example, a dark wood bed frame paired with a velvet headboard and plush bedding creates a luxurious and inviting sleeping space. Similarly, a dark wood desk with a plush leather chair provides a comfortable and stylish study area.

  • Color variations:

    While traditional Slytherin colors are green and silver, there are variations in the shades of wood and fabrics used in Slytherin room decor. For a more dramatic look, opt for deep emerald green velvet curtains and ebony wood furniture. For a more subtle and understated aesthetic, choose muted shades of green and gray fabrics paired with dark oak or walnut furniture.

Overall, the combination of dark wood and plush fabrics in Slytherin room decor creates a sophisticated and elegant atmosphere, reflecting the ambitious and determined nature of the Slytherin house.

Lighting: Candles, dim lighting.

Lighting plays a crucial role in creating the desired ambiance in any room, and Slytherin room decor is no exception. Candles and dim lighting are two key elements that contribute to the mysterious and sophisticated atmosphere of a Slytherin-themed space.

  • Candles:

    Candles are a quintessential element of Slytherin room decor. Their flickering flames cast a warm and inviting glow, adding a touch of magic and intrigue to the room. Candles can be placed on windowsills, desks, or side tables, creating a cozy and intimate atmosphere. The use of scented candles, such as those with notes of amber, musk, or sandalwood, can further enhance the sensory experience and create a truly immersive Slytherin ambiance.

  • Dim lighting:

    Dim lighting is another important aspect of Slytherin room decor. It helps to create a sense of mystery and drama, which is in keeping with the Slytherin house’s reputation for cunning and ambition. Table lamps with low-wattage bulbs or dimmer switches can be used to achieve the desired level of dimness. Additionally, heavy curtains or blackout drapes can be used to block out natural light, creating a more intimate and controlled lighting environment.

  • Combination of candles and dim lighting:

    The combination of candles and dim lighting creates a truly magical and inviting atmosphere in a Slytherin-themed room. The soft, flickering light of the candles complements the muted tones of the dim lighting, producing a sense of tranquility and sophistication. This combination is perfect for creating a space where Slytherins can relax, study, or entertain guests.

  • Color variations:

    While traditional Slytherin colors are green and silver, there are variations in the lighting options that can be used in Slytherin room decor. For a more dramatic look, opt for deep emerald green candles and dim lighting with a touch of red or purple. For a more subtle and understated aesthetic, choose muted shades of green and gray candles paired with warm, golden lighting.

Overall, the use of candles and dim lighting in Slytherin room decor creates a mysterious, sophisticated, and inviting atmosphere that embodies the unique traits and values of the Slytherin house.

Plants: Poisonous plants, carnivorous plants.

Incorporating plants into Slytherin room decor not only adds a touch of nature but also reflects the house’s cunning and resourceful traits. Slytherins are known for their ability to thrive in challenging environments, and their choice of plants often reflects this resilience.

Poisonous plants, with their alluring beauty and hidden dangers, hold a particular fascination for Slytherins. These plants, like the Slytherins themselves, possess a duality of beauty and danger. Some popular poisonous plants that might find a place in a Slytherin’s room include nightshade, hemlock, and foxglove. These plants can be displayed in terrariums or placed strategically around the room, adding an element of intrigue and mystery.

Carnivorous plants, with their unique ability to trap and consume insects, embody the Slytherin’s cunning and resourcefulness. These plants, such as Venus flytraps and pitcher plants, can be incorporated into the room’s decor through specialized pots or terrariums. Their unique mechanisms for capturing prey can serve as a reminder of the Slytherin’s own ability to seize opportunities and overcome challenges.

When choosing plants for Slytherin room decor, it is important to consider the overall aesthetic and the level of care required. Some poisonous and carnivorous plants may require specialized care and handling, so it is crucial to research their needs before bringing them into the room. Additionally, it is important to keep these plants out of reach of pets and children to ensure safety.

Overall, the incorporation of poisonous and carnivorous plants into Slytherin room decor adds a touch of intrigue, mystery, and cunning, reflecting the unique traits and values of the Slytherin house.

Wall art: Slytherin crest, snake motifs.

Wall art plays a crucial role in completing the Slytherin room decor theme, adding visual interest and reinforcing the house’s unique identity.

  • Slytherin crest:

    The Slytherin crest is a prominent symbol of the house, representing its values, traits, and history. It features a serpent coiled around a shield, embodying the Slytherin’s cunning, ambition, and resourcefulness. Displaying the Slytherin crest on the wall, either as a painting, tapestry, or wall decal, serves as a bold statement of Slytherin pride and affiliation.

  • Snake motifs:

    Snakes hold a significant symbolic meaning in Slytherin house, representing wisdom, cunning, and adaptability. Incorporating snake motifs into the room’s wall art adds a touch of intrigue and mystery. This can be achieved through paintings depicting snakes in various forms, such as coiled serpents, slithering adders, or intricate snake patterns. Snake-shaped sculptures or wall hangings can also be used to reinforce the Slytherin theme.

  • Combination of Slytherin crest and snake motifs:

    For a truly immersive Slytherin-themed room, consider combining the Slytherin crest with snake motifs in the wall art. This can be done by hanging a large painting or tapestry featuring the Slytherin crest surrounded by snake designs. Alternatively, a collection of smaller snake-themed artwork can be arranged on a wall to create a cohesive and visually appealing display.

  • Color and style variations:

    While traditional Slytherin colors are green and silver, there is room for creativity when it comes to the color and style of the wall art. For a classic look, opt for deep emerald green and metallic silver tones. For a more modern interpretation, consider shades of gray and black with pops of green. The style of the wall art can also vary, from realistic depictions of snakes and crests to abstract and stylized interpretations.

Overall, the incorporation of Slytherin crest and snake motifs in the room’s wall art not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also celebrates the house’s unique identity and values.
